Columbus, Ga., wins Little League title
SOUTH WILLIAMSPORT, Pa. – Columbus, Ga., won the Little League World Series on Monday, beating Kawaguchi City, Japan, 2-1, in the rain-postponed final.

Category : Local | Tags :SOUTH WILLIAMSPORT, Pa. — Cody Walker hit a two-run homer off ace Go Matsumoto, Ryan Carter struck out 11, and Columbus, Ga., beat Kawaguchi City, Japan, 2-1 to win the Little League World Series championship game on Monday.
It was the second straight American victory in the Series, coming on the heels of Ewa Beach, Hawaii’s win over a team from Willemstad, Curacao last year. The United States hadn’t captured back-to-back Little League titles with different teams since 1982-83 when Kirkland, Wash., and Marietta, Ga., celebrated in Williamsport.
